Not all passports are created equally, some possess more border-crossing power than others. This seems obvious but sometimes when you’re so used to not having to worry about visa application, you might forget how difficult it is for some of us. In that sense, the Vietnamese nationality doesn’t have good standing. More than 40 countries

This November marks my first anniversary living in Spain, or Spainiversary! There was one point I thought Spain would not happen because the visa complication was taking a toll on me, and then one year went by in the blink of an eye. One year is not a lot but enough to hold countless of

